THE RULES
1. DO NOT GET POLITICAL IF YOUR PARENTS DISAGREE WITH THE PEOPLE YOU SEND TO
2. TRY TO, AT FIRST, MAIL YOUR FAVORITE STARS AND IDOLS. AFTER SOME TIME YOU WILL BE ABLE TO SLOWLY CREEP IN PEOPLE YOU KNOW LESS ABOUT AND EVENTUALLY GET TO A POINT WHERE RANDOM MAILINGS ARE ACCEPTABLE.
3. MAKE A LIST OF PROS AND CONS OF THE HOBBY, LIKE THIS:
PROS: Better grammar and fluency in literature, Growth of patience in waiting for autographs, a higher level of maturity by writing to adults, more real-world experience. CONS: Stamp, Ink, or Envelope expenses. (COPY THIS LIST, TALK WITH YOUR PARENTS ABOUT THE HOBBY, AND ASK THEM TO CONTRIBUTE ANYTHING UNDER CONS TO THE LIST. IT WILL MAKE THE IDEA OF MAILING LOOK MUCH BETTER TO YOUR PARENTS, BECAUSE THE PROS OUTWEIGH THE CONS.)
